I hired Eric Thorstenberg to handle a lawsuit for me. I asked him to negotiate a settlement for me; I had to call him and initiate each phone conversation. Every time I would call him and ask how the negotiations were going, he would act confused and say, “Oh yeah, I need to call that attorney”. I’m not sure he was ever talking to the attorney that was suing me. He never seemed to have any news for me except “They are considering your offer”. While I was waiting for them to conceder my offer, I received a notice in the mail that the plaintiff had received a judgment against me for $9,500. When I called and asked him what had happened, he told me he would check into it. The next time I heard from him was in a letter he sent me stating that his 4 phone calls had used up my $1000 retainer, and he conceders this matter closed. I could have taken the $1000 I gave him and the energy I spent trying to get him to do his job and gotten a settlement myself. Do yourself a favor, don’t ever hire this man. He is the worst attorney I have ever associated with.
